  • Administration i offentlig sektor. Om expansion, elevering och mittokrati.
  • 2024
  • Book (other academic/artistic)abstract
    • Administrationen växer i våra offentliga verksamheter. Alltmer resurser samlas ovanför kärnverksamheten, men också nedanför ledningen. Det som växer fram är en ny organisationsform, mittokratin, en organisation som domineras av sin mellersta del, administrationen. Varför sker denna utveckling och vad får det för konsekvenser? För att förstå varför måste vi förstå vilka drivkrafter som ligger bakom. Den här boken identifierar och synliggör en konkret och viktig utmaning för organisatörer av offentlig sektor.

  • First teachers – stratification in Swedish schools
  • 2017
  • Reports (other academic/artistic)abstract
    • This article is about professions in transformation and the empirical case is the teaching profession. More specifically, it is about an attempt to strengthen the profession by introducing a new career step, first teachers (FTs). The aim of the study is to scrutinize what first teachers do and how they establish the position in the school system. Four main categories emerged that most actions could be sorted into: coordinating, policy formulating, knowledge generating and instructing. Most of the activities might be related to the collegial level. We use the term appropriation to capture the fact that the FTs both took over existing and novel tasks. The introduction of first teachers has led to a restratification process which in turn has helped strengthen the professional autonomy at a collegial level. The empirical investigation was carried out in a qualitative longitudinal study.

  • Inhabiting institutions: Shaping the first teacher role in Swedish schools
  • 2019
  • In: Journal of professions and organization. - : Oxford University Press (OUP). - 2051-8811 .- 2051-8803. ; 6:1, s. 33-48
  • Journal article (peer-reviewed)abstract
    • This study examines a recent reform in the Swedish teaching profession—the so-called first teacher reform, aimed at increasing teacher professionalism and the status of teachers. The reform created a situation by which a new role had to be created and inhabited by first teachers, appointed on what were considered arbitrary criteria. There were few existing norms, rules, and routines to draw upon for the newly appointed first teachers. The empirical focus of this study, based upon interviews and observations from seven schools in four Swedish municipalities, is how the newly appointed first teachers shape their role in relation to other teachers and to school management. We contribute to inhabited institutions theory by showing how processes of institutional change rely on externalization by relational work, through which the new role gains legitimacy and mutual recognition, and on objectification by jurisdictional work, through which the new role becomes taken for granted in a new division of labour. We thus argue that changes in the material basis of work processes are key to understanding processes of institutional inhabitation. Moreover, we show how changes in intra-professional jurisdictions can lead to upgrading, rather than degradation, of professional work.

  • Organizing Professionalism – New Elites, Stratification and Division of Labor
  • 2020
  • In: Public Organization Review. - : Springer Science and Business Media LLC. - 1566-7170 .- 1573-7098. ; 20, s. 163-177
  • Journal article (peer-reviewed)abstract
    • The case in this study is the introduction of a new more prominent position for teachers. The aim is to contribute to the literature on stratification and organizing of professions. This is done by addressing the question how division of labor is affected by enhanced organization of a profession? The paper illustrates how stratification took place and a new division of labor emerged. Not much conflict was observed regarding the new division of labor and it is proposed that this is because the new division of labor did not challenge the dominance over the core domain of teachers or of principals. The increase in organization did not lead to an increase in control of the profession but an increase in control by the profession. In addition, stratification in fact led to a de-hybridization of the roles of teachers and principals.

  • To strengthen or to shatter? On the effects of stratification on professions as systems
  • 2021
  • In: Public Administration. - : Wiley. - 0033-3298 .- 1467-9299. ; 99:2, s. 371-386
  • Journal article (peer-reviewed)abstract
    • The aim of this article is to contribute to the literature on how stratification affects professions. Our case is the first teacher reform in Sweden, which introduced a more prominent position for some teachers. In this article, we elaborate six different first teacher types and analyze how these affect the profession. While elites are generally described as hybrids, we conclude that several of our types rather led to a de‐hybridization of roles, where managers became more administratively focused, and elites more anchored to professional tasks. We conclude that elite roles expose various potentials in being strengthening/weakening or shattering/integrating to the profession, but, in contrast to other studies on professional elites, the majority of roles studied here are both strengthening and integrating to the profession. The study is qualitative and based on 111 interviews, 12weeks of shadowing and 53 observed meetings.
